A graceful Mull Cotton saree in ivory and bottle green, featuring fine vertical stripes, textured gold zari panels, a deep green border and contrasting black tassels.
This elegant Mull Cotton saree features a soft ivory base enhanced with fine vertical bottle green stripes, creating a distinctive checked and linear pattern. The pallu is beautifully designed with alternating sections of green-striped detailing and textured gold zari panels, adding a subtle festive sheen to the lightweight drape. A deep bottle green border provides a rich contrast against the ivory body, while delicate gold zari lines add a traditional finishing touch. The saree is completed with charming black tassels along the edge, giving the design a refined handcrafted character. Lightweight and breathable, this saree is perfect for festive occasions, cultural gatherings, daytime celebrations and elegant everyday wear.

Care Instructions
Gentle hand wash or dry clean recommended. Avoid harsh detergents, prolonged soaking and wringing. Dry away from direct sunlight. Store folded in a clean muslin or cotton cloth in a dry place. Avoid storing in plastic for extended periods.
